Instituto Tecnológico de Estudios Superiores de Monterrey
August 2018 - 2021 (Completed coursework)
Working in Machine Learning problems.
Using Python, Kotlin and C# and their respective ecosystems.
Ingeniería en sistemas computacionales
Instituto Tecnológico de Estudios Superiores de Monterrey
August 2012 - December 2016
GPA: 95/100
High academical performance program
Excellence honorific mention
CENEVAL national award
Experience
Software Engineer - Expedia Group
April 2023 - May 2024
Working in core internal services, creating and maintaining micro-services that underpin the main business. Mainly in Spring, in both Kotlin and Java.
Integration of these core services with AWS, including CI/CD and related test infrastructure. Worked with Github Actions, ElasticSearch, Wiremock, Spinnaker, and related AWS tech such as EC2, Kinesis, DynamoDB, etc.
Developer - Qualitest Group in service of Google
June 2021 - December 2022
Creating and running text experiments for user engagement in Google Search, using HTML, Java and Javascript.
Creation of internal tools, scripts and data flows in Python, using internal APIs and products.
.NET Developer - Cosmocolor
July 2017 - August 2018
Work to modernize a ASP.NET MVC 5 app, using NHibernate and Webservices
Working with MS SQL
Development of new projects, modules and libraries in .NET Core, .NET Standard and ASP.NET
Core.
Backend Developer - Yvi Mx
February 2017 - July 2017
Design and implementation of the Yvi backend, which includes a REST API, a notification
system integrated with Firebase and system and a runner for jobs.
DB design and administration in Postgresql
NET Core in Linux, C# and using both ASP.NET Core and Entity Framework Core
Development Intern - La Moderna
August 2016 - December 2016
Debugging and maintenance of some legacy systems and development of new modules that
work with them. Mainly a service which downloads files
NET systems, C# and VB.NET used, MS SQL
Developer - Verde Limon
May 2016
Webpage for a design class, was made for a local business, I was in charge of the development
and another person of the design
Project developed in Angular 1 with Bootstrap 3 and hosted in a Heroku enviroment
Web application developed for web development lab, letting you make list of your friends
and rate them according to a question.
Use of multiple servers via REST APIs, user facing server (Facebook integration, rendering
of the webpage) in Django/SQLite and backend (DB) in Spring/MySQL in a OpenShift
container
Developer - Whatsapp Analyzer
March 2015 - November 2015
Android app which gives an insight of each conversation by showing message counts and
statistics.
Project developed by me, left in the process of introducing sentiment analysis.
Organizer – Hack N’ Jam
May 2015
First hackaton at ITESM campus Toluca, with participation from Liga Mexicana de Hackatones.
Approximately 80 persons attended.
Developer - FEMSA
Development of a prototype system to provide control of FEMSA’s vehicular park.
Java technology using servlets and Java Server Pages.
Web Developer - Conjunto Santander
August 2014 – October 2014
Creation of the webpage www.conjuntosantander.org and associated user administration
system.
WordPress based project.
Developer - México es Nuestro Compromiso
April 2014 - September 2014
Videogame implemented in Unity3d for the NGO “México es Nuestro Compromiso” to teach
children about human rights.
Main developer of the first part and adviser thereafter.
C# based project.
Programming mentor – TECBOT 3158
September 2012 – May 2014
FIRST FRC Team, winner of the Chairman award at México regional in 2014.